Program Element: 1617 - RETAIL MARKET > 1000 SQ FT W / FOOD PREP <br />Telephone: (209) 406-5011 Owner/Operator: WU, ZI MING & LEE, KIN CHUN <br />Inspection Type: ROUTINE INSPECTION - Operating Permit <br />Address: 39 W DR MARTIN LUTHER KING JR BLVD, STOCKTON 95206 <br />Date: 05/12/2016Name of Facility: SUPERSAVE MARKET <br />Food Program Official Inspection Report <br />10:15 am <br /> 9:10 am <br />Time Out: <br />Time In: <br />San Joaquin County <br />Environmental Health Department <br />1868 East Hazelton Avenue, Stockton, CA 95205-6232 <br />Telephone: (209) 468-3420 Fax: (209) 464-0138 Web: www.sjgov.org/ehd <br />Reinspection on or after: 05/26/2016 <br />VIOLATIONS AND CORRECTIVE ACTIONS <br />Items listed on this report as violations do not meet the requirements set forth in the California Health and Safety Code commencing with section 7; <br />113700. All violations must be corrected within specified timeframe. Violations that are classified as "MAJOR" pose an immediate threat to public health <br />and have the potential to cause foodborne illness. All major violations must be corrected immediately. Non-compliance may warrant immediate closure of <br />the food facility. <br /> #33 Nonfood Contact Surfaces Clean <br />OBSERVATIONS: Exterior of 3 door freezer is not clean. Wipe often with sanitizer. <br />Floor sinks at customer area are not clean. Clean weekly. <br />CALCODE DESCRIPTION: All nonfood contact surfaces of utensils and equipment shall be clean. (114115 (c)) <br /> #35 Equipment/Utensils Approved and in Good Repair <br />OBSERVATIONS: Walk in cooler's (back) fan guards have excess dust. Clean and maintain. <br />Wood shelves in meat walk in are absorbent. Paint or cover with a non absorbent material. <br />Meat department shelves are not clean. Clean at food prep and inside walk in cooler. <br />CALCODE DESCRIPTION: All utensils and equipment shall be fully operative and in good repair. (114175). All utensils and equipment <br />shall be approved, installed properly, and meet applicable standards. (114130, 114130.1, 114130.2, 114130.3, 114130.4, 114130.5, <br />114132, 114133, 114137, 114139, 114153, 114155, 114163, 114165, 114167, 114169, 114177, 114180, 114182) <br /> #43 Toilet Facilites Clean/ Supplied/ Maintained <br />OBSERVATIONS: Mens rest room is not clean. There is a strong smell of urine. Rest rooms shall be detailed cleaned and <br />sanitized daily. <br />CALCODE DESCRIPTION: Toilet facilities shall be maintained clean, sanitary and in good repair. Toilet rooms shall be separated by a <br />well-fitting self-closing door. Toilet tissue shall be provided in a permanently installed dispenser at each toilet. The number of toilet <br />facilities shall be in accordance with local building and plumbing ordinances. Toilet facilities shall be provided for patrons: in <br />establishments with more than 20,000 sq ft. establishments offering on-site liquor consumption.
